Transaction 320596b8d9be34ba9f94368f7c96d4d5fcf111c9ad92c57e00bd27505a920d99

1 Input
2 Outputs
  • 320596b8d9be34ba9f94368f7c96d4d5fcf111c9ad92c57e00bd27505a920d99:0
  • value  787793
    address  14PMFqc8HhHbFjSreXepzHL4aYNL4jEPJU
  • 320596b8d9be34ba9f94368f7c96d4d5fcf111c9ad92c57e00bd27505a920d99:1
  • value  18209979
    address  12n6XF4WZvBqUJMpgAA1Au3tcrEbkbLcDx